Received: by 2002:a25:f815:0:0:0:0:0 with SMTP id u21csp4066220ybd; Tue, 25 Jun 2019 13:28:11 -0700 (PDT) X-Google-Smtp-Source: APXvYqwjGqP/OfRcxVIz1SsDDT5AiY1ojEM1YJ0CWGSTtyh8jfij2EbWBWmmuA03aInAbncZW1do X-Received: by 2002:a17:902:aa83:: with SMTP id d3mr645728plr.74.1561494491606; Tue, 25 Jun 2019 13:28:11 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1561494491; cv=none; d=google.com; s=arc-20160816; b=Gsl/OZrCGP1Pjn+Wax867I+KwlxWNKYjCDvHaOBafTGWOCuMdeu0Y4a8GXUWYYjutf tSVUsBoojMP7+37M6YYnGwyis8gF20iPyBSDyGPG9ZUaaBDIu7qL7ZKZ4RSfYGkRIjSP qv4yZCTXHZ4lNpkJqIgXfRX3ojjMXyBTVPyElbdSsEzIdYzdMD4NZjGkk9v8Y3i5Yyts 3y3JU6ruGjlhqG0Ubmbh9OMhFOZGvu1knyRcN2k16/Uw/i2IQMPt+AI37IGpYdxyj8Nh gMI71qMhmMiMy1zc9drs3HWoiNsQdri3Zoo2JvhwNdsGk6yoe4GcRVsGYF6pd0Y5entf ZphA==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:message-id:date:subject:cc:to:from :dkim-signature; bh=0YDqvR98EjwNxyu4huLL3dsPvsKLYn4gdNkZG2oBOJs=; b=NXYoBfRFImP1vdmTWUzvCiVbokeDe+5ige/MazuRlSCMZ9Q7GNV9xK0twZcMM6tEl2 7E9wvToxs1M9PQY/8qUVHDA9gz6eRVmU3hL9sNX4OiZUgwagdpXyp1OhxDOlblFg6+qb TvMqF3JRoeQ+vugoOJZcd1hwlPrn0dKkWhsRAlswY6bHIQmAJuQMQa/znw//TtA5779F E6yOrD3VYG7tXVgBHMvbBZeSs/EzDRQqh5PkOtjHrCEy26tbmLqzbmykKDBNcFWby7cX NxMyrb2HiZncZYyJ6hOpIhgGdWm5Ys0fh2z3sHW2krhc9hm7+eF75iBOTfkb3V6ZvDIK p9wA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=ogc+rYMA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id a88si160500pje.6.2019.06.25.13.27.54; Tue, 25 Jun 2019 13:28:11 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@linaro.org header.s=google header.b=ogc+rYMA;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727829AbfFYU1H (ORCPT + 99 others); Tue, 25 Jun 2019 16:27:07 -0400 Received: from mail-lf1-f65.google.com ([209.85.167.65]:46108 "EHLO mail-lf1-f65.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726455AbfFYU1G (ORCPT ); Tue, 25 Jun 2019 16:27:06 -0400 Received: by mail-lf1-f65.google.com with SMTP id z15so13552705lfh.13 for ; Tue, 25 Jun 2019 13:27:05 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=0YDqvR98EjwNxyu4huLL3dsPvsKLYn4gdNkZG2oBOJs=; b=ogc+rYMA9sdqu9wSpp67RZ+Lj/mZ8Za7GmnoAmifPddTMTPznHlqTWRXxOSIh2hrbf rgHK9WvEXU4z1dSYPcm9UVJ7/GCISvrI1yYKNdeJF5LC6UkAwwCTve6aKweG6zD6g6ab 75bC/zD8yeBlSOGg0GFPTx1lyvDcfhMkwsaCMkvpfgJMLv/p4JnSElcxyzR5NH5Dfrvq WzdTDN89NzXPDXz0CLIQHD0dkAEgaum1ymPsXFsH98xGEcdzZJr41VYDRgig6ZOMYyb/ c3DLt28dh3CpqwUsPcJVVsGBIP87UA8vhN5TtjoScLG+XIIQN8aLoTMCxXD3nR9vBG8w Uicg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=0YDqvR98EjwNxyu4huLL3dsPvsKLYn4gdNkZG2oBOJs=; b=kOUzWqtMaLMZ2SqoooYjl5ygu5dMhKbmjJYaDEX6eUOz7Tg4u4UjwTUXH2sGH/mRUX tvysY0ejzp5DS3nNhvQUHiC/azGZdZHeFFhzzF9/0yDP7JM9to5+WxF/AJV0I4gHrcdh lhHfUI4Iaxk/uR7VyQ9ok0nRiRcxsucEcx/GY+jkECcwdtKAcDCph1qAeGi9WwNyIVkG B3klKG18NI1dQ8WON4HcvjaK5Pw/nhFrXg3aejrGYCcSwpOfeYf4WWYrsfY5QJWPgfNt fnMNBXWZJRsLlimFXlh8BBE4xjS5ZXsU4HOK6PQ0zH61SA0eocTI2HPTbe9bzKKWhd08 weaA== X-Gm-Message-State: APjAAAUvxDtWLxYM9aVBcWPta2ylL2Y6iHo1VlDccjJtCgMcXsZmL35X PuAf+pEVhN/FiNff/Al4iHBhmADvNFE= X-Received: by 2002:ac2:5337:: with SMTP id f23mr383567lfh.15.1561494424398; Tue, 25 Jun 2019 13:27:04 -0700 (PDT) Received: from localhost.localdomain (59-201-94-178.pool.ukrtel.net. [178.94.201.59]) by smtp.gmail.com with ESMTPSA id y10sm2070362lfb.28.2019.06.25.13.27.03 (version=TLS1_3 cipher=AEAD-AES256-GCM-SHA384 bits=256/256); Tue, 25 Jun 2019 13:27:03 -0700 (PDT) From: Ivan Khoronzhuk To: ast@kernel.org, netdev@vger.kernel.org Cc: daniel@iogearbox.net, bpf@vger.kernel.org, linux-kernel@vger.kernel.org, Ivan Khoronzhuk Subject: [PATCH bpf-next] libbpf: fix max() type mismatch for 32bit Date: Tue, 25 Jun 2019 23:27:00 +0300 Message-Id: <20190625202700.28030-1-ivan.khoronzhuk@linaro.org> X-Mailer: git-send-email 2.17.1 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org It fixes build error for 32bit caused by type mismatch size_t/unsigned long. Signed-off-by: Ivan Khoronzhuk --- tools/lib/bpf/libbpf.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/tools/lib/bpf/libbpf.c b/tools/lib/bpf/libbpf.c index 68f45a96769f..5186b7710430 100644 --- a/tools/lib/bpf/libbpf.c +++ b/tools/lib/bpf/libbpf.c @@ -778,7 +778,7 @@ static struct bpf_map *bpf_object__add_map(struct bpf_object *obj) if (obj->nr_maps < obj->maps_cap) return &obj->maps[obj->nr_maps++]; - new_cap = max(4ul, obj->maps_cap * 3 / 2); + new_cap = max((size_t)4, obj->maps_cap * 3 / 2); new_maps = realloc(obj->maps, new_cap * sizeof(*obj->maps)); if (!new_maps) { pr_warning("alloc maps for object failed\n"); -- 2.17.1